Hey all,
I noticed today that I have a sync error. I followed the steps in https://support.logos.com/hc/en-us/articles/360007917952-Error-During-Synchronization but the error persists. After enabling logging, I found that the problem has been occurring for more than a month. Here's the most recent error from the log file. My Logos software shows no clippings, while documents.logos.com has a bunch. What now?
Program Version: 9.0 SR-2 (9.0.0.0181)
Time: 2020-11-05 10:38:09 -05:00 (2020-11-05T15:38:09Z)
Exception while syncing client: ClippingsSyncItem
System.InvalidOperationException: Document Id of clippings item cannot be null
at Logos.Documents.Contracts.ClippingsDocs.ClippingsItemRevisionData.Validate()
at Libronix.DigitalLibrary.Documents.Clippings.ClippingsManager.OurSyncClientRepository.UpdateReferencedClippingItemRevisions(Int64 documentRowId, ReadOnlyCollection`1 items)
at Libronix.DigitalLibrary.Documents.Clippings.ClippingsManager.OurSyncClientRepository.UpdateItem(ClippingsSyncItem item, SyncClientItemState itemState)
at Logos.Sync.Client.Database.DatabaseSyncClientRepository`1.DoUpdateItem(TSyncItem item, SyncClientItemState state, ICollection`1 changes)
at Logos.Sync.Client.Database.DatabaseSyncClientRepository`1.IntegrateLatestItemsCore(IEnumerable`1 items, Nullable`1 milestone, SyncClientSyncResult syncResult, IWorkState state)
at Logos.Sync.Client.SyncClientRepository`1.IntegrateLatestItems(IEnumerable`1 items, Nullable`1 milestone, SyncClientSyncResult syncResult, IWorkState state)
at Logos.Sync.Client.SyncClient.Sync(SyncPurpose purpose, SyncRestrictions restrictions, IWorkState state)
at Logos.Sync.Client.SyncV2Client.Sync(SyncPurpose purpose, SyncRestrictions restrictions, IWorkState workState)
at Logos.Sync.Client.SyncManager.SyncManagerThread()
6153.Logos.zip